Skillsoft is seeking a Strategic Learning Performance Consultant to be an integral part of our Strategic Consulting Team within the Professional Services practice at Skillsoft. This role is critical in driving measurable value for customers by creating solution-focused learning strategies and identifying whitespace opportunities within their workforce development initiatives. The ideal candidate will combine deep expertise in customer engagement, a strong understanding of our product and service offerings, and the ability to develop strategic points of view that address customer challenges effectively.

In this role, you will have the opportunity to deliver strategic talent & learning services to our customers, leveraging your expertise in instructional design, cognitive science and adult learning methodologies and identifying whitespace opportunities within the assigned accounts and building a solution-focused point of view that encompasses a relevant mix of product and service offerings from our portfolio.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Partner with customers to identify performance gaps, recommend tailored solutions to address gaps and conduct comprehensive learning needs analysis to identify gaps and opportunities
  • Create and develop strategic skilling plans tailored to customer needs and present solutions to key stakeholders, showcasing measurable business impact
  • Conduct job role analysis to ensure alignment of training with organizational goals
  • Design and develop effective learning strategies to enhance workforce capabilities
  • Manage client relationships, ensuring clear communication and understanding of their needs
  • Oversee project delivery and management, ensuring timely and successful completion of consulting engagements
  • Provide strong consulting expertise to guide clients in their learning and development strategies.
  • Present at conferences and facilitate presentations, including designing and leading webinars to share best practices and insights
  • Deliver services for developing and implementing learning and skilling strategies that align with business goals
  • Assist clients with strategic workforce management, ensuring their workforce is prepared for future challenges and opportunities
  • Collaborate with clients to understand their specific solution requirements and provide customized solutions
  • Conduct workshops, assessments, and consultative sessions to align client goals with organizational outcomes
  • Serve as a trusted advisor, ensuring continuous alignment with client’s evolving needs while identifying whitespace opportunities within client accounts to expand solution adoption
  • Develop a strategic point of view that integrates relevant products and services from our portfolio to address client challenges
  • Collaborate with sales, product, and service teams to ensure seamless delivery of proposed solutions
  • Stay current with industry trends, best practices, and emerging technologies to bring innovative ideas to clients
  • Create and deliver high-impact presentations, proposals, and thought leadership content tailored to the client’s industry
  • Define and track performance metrics to measure the success of deployed solutions
  • Provide insights and recommendations to clients based on data-driven results and analysis

Skills & Qualification Requirements:

  • 10+ years of experience in instructional design and development with a strong consulting background, proven track record of successful engagements
  • Strong understanding of learning methodologies and strategies
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to communicate complex concepts clearly and effectively with effective experience with virtual and collaboration web tools
  • Advanced level of desktop application skills (MS365) with ability to learn new technologies and applications quickly as new application skills are required for the position
  • Proficient in data analysis and leveraging insights to drive decisions
  • Experience with strategic skilling planning and learning needs analysis including the delivery of those strategies
  • Strong strategic thinking, project management and organizational skills with the ability to work collaboratively within a team and with clients
  • Experienced practitioner of learning facilitation, leadership development, learning ROI metrics and measurement, and/or learning strategy
  • Ability to manage client relationships and project delivery effectively
  • Location Remote US (Central or East Coast preferred) with the ability to travel up to 30%  

Preferred Skills:

  • Familiarity with job role analysis and learning path development
  • Knowledge of strategic workforce management principles
  • Advanced literacy in Generative AI, with an understanding of basic prompting is preferred
  • Understanding of organizational performance frameworks and change management methodologies

What you need to know about the Seattle Tech Scene

Home to tech titans like Microsoft and Amazon, Seattle punches far above its weight in innovation. But its surrounding mountains, sprinkled with world-famous hiking trails and climbing routes, make the city a destination for outdoorsy types as well. Established as a logging town before shifting to shipbuilding and logistics, the Emerald City is now known for its contributions to aerospace, software, biotech and cloud computing. And its status as a thriving tech ecosystem is attracting out-of-town companies looking to establish new tech and engineering hubs.

Key Facts About Seattle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 287,000; 13%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Amazon, Microsoft, Meta,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, software, biotechnology,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Madrona, Fuse, Tola, Maveron
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of Washington, Seattle University, Seattle Pacific University, Allen Institute for Brain Science,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ation, Seattle Children’s Research Institute
